So in this example, we can see that gamma spends significantly more time in s phase than beta does.
00:45
So in order to understand this question, we need to know what happens during s phase.
00:49
S phase is when the dna replicates.
00:57
So we can assume that if a cell spends more time in this phase, that they need longer to their dna.
